在新项目引导中,我们第一步选择“Application (QT)”,然后选择“Qt Widgets Application”,这是Qt窗口程序,然后点击“选择”按钮以继续。 配置一下项目名称和创建路径,创建路径建议在家目录下创建个QtProject目录,以后Qt的项目都放这里,这样方便管理,配置好后点击“下一步”按钮。 构建系统可以选qmake或者cmake,qmake...
可以看到,明显少了这个:/opt/ros/humble/bin 因为这个原因,导致我在用cmake编译时一直出问题。 解决办法 直到我用命令行打开QtCreator: 好了,这下子一致了。 原因分析 原因据chatgpt说是: 在Ubuntu中,通过Application中直接点击QtCreator图标打开程序时,启动的是一个新的shell环境,这个环境中没有设置之前在~/.ba...
sudo update-alternatives --config g++ 三、 下载QT 访问: https://download.qt.io/archive/qt/ 我下载的是:5.12.12: 下载.run文件。 四、 安装QT 给.run文件增加可执行权限: sudo chmod +x qt-opensource-linux-x64-5.12.12.run 执行安装程序: ./qt-opensource-linux-x64-5.12.12.run 运行起来之后的...
一、CMD安装前置环境及Qt 安装gcc sudo apt install gcc gcc -v 安装g++ sudo apt install g++ g++ -v 安装clang sudo apt install clang clang -v clang++ -v 安装make sudo apt install make sudo apt install make-guile make -v 安装cmake sudo snap install cmake --classic 安装基础环境 sudo apt...
https://www.qt.io/zh-cn/ 点击Download. Try. 选择开源版本Download open source 该页使劲往下拉,点击Download the Qt Online Installer https://www.qt.io/download-qt-installer-oss?hsCtaTracking=99d9dd4f-5681-48d2-b096-470725510d34%7C074ddad0-fdef-4e53-8aa8-5e8a876d6ab4 ...
Ubuntu带了常用的ssh和stfp,用户名和密码都是topeet,所以可以使用常规方式filezile传递过去,运行发现少库,先测试个简单的c工程,再看有没有必要把qt的东西移植过去: 查找交叉编译器文件夹,sysroot里面是有的: 给他弄过去: ...
c.安装工具: sudo apt-get install build-essential perl python git d. 64位需要另外安装的:sudo apt-get install gcc-multilib g++-multilib libc6:i386 lib32z1 sudo dpkg --add-architecture i386 sudo apt-get dist-upgrade e.非必须库,会导致编译时间加长数倍,可以不安装,若需要Qt支持对应功能则要安装...
[ubuntu][C++][qt]qt配置pcl并测试 测试环境: qt5.12.9 ubuntu16.04 pcl为系统apt默认库 代码: AI检测代码解析 #include <iostream> #include <vector> #include <ctime> #include <pcl/point_cloud.h> #include <pcl/octree/octree.h> #include <boost/thread/thread.hpp>...
安装完成之后,重新启动qtcreator,此时就可以继续编译了,但是会报错cannot find -lGL,这是由于 Qt5.0 默认将OpenGL加入了工程,但是在机器上没有安装OpenGL,所以只需要在机器上安装OpenGL即可 。执行以下命令安装opengl 然后再进行编译运行,成功,欧耶 好了,至此ubuntu安装Qt完成~...